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:5 mins
Total Time:15 mins
Servings: 12

Ingredients

  • 4 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 5 cups mini marshmallows
  • 6 cups Cheerios cereal
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 0.25 teaspoons salt
  • 0 as needed cooking spray

Directions

Step 1

Lightly grease a 9x13-inch baking dish with cooking spray or line it with parchment paper for easy removal.

Step 2

In a large saucepan, melt the butter over medium-low heat.

Step 3

Add the mini marshmallows to the melted butter and stir continuously until fully melted and smooth, about 3-4 minutes.

Step 4

Remove the saucepan from the heat and stir in the vanilla extract and salt until well combined.

Step 5

Gently fold in the Cheerios cereal, making sure they are evenly coated with the marshmallow mixture.

Step 6

Transfer the mixture to the prepared baking dish and press it down gently with a spatula or greased hands to create an even layer. Avoid compressing too firmly to keep the treats chewy.

Step 7

Let the mixture cool and set at room temperature for about 1 hour or until firm.

Step 8

Once set, slice into 12 equal squares or bars and serve.

Step 9

Store leftovers in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.
